    Critical Work at Height Training for Your Workplace

    Work at height presents inherent risks that can lead to serious injuries or even fatalities if proper precautions are not taken. To ensure the safety of your employees working above ground level, it is imperative to implement a comprehensive work at height training program. This program should equip workers with the knowledge necessary to identify hazards, assess risks, and perform their tasks safely.

    A robust work at height training program typically includes topics such as:

    * Hazard identification and risk assessment

    * Safe use of fall protection equipment, like harnesses, lanyards, and lifelines

    * Proper techniques for working on scaffolding, ladders, and other elevated platforms

    * Communication and signaling protocols

    * Emergency response and rescue procedures

    Regular training refreshers are crucial to strengthen safe work practices and keep employees up-to-date with the latest industry regulations. By investing in a comprehensive work at height training program, you demonstrate your dedication to creating a safe and healthy work environment for all.

    Working Safely at Height

    When engaging in work at elevated positions, prioritizing safety is paramount. A comprehensive understanding of safe work practices is crucial to reducing the risk of accidents. It's essential to follow appropriate safety measures, including the correct use of fall protection gear, meticulous site inspections, and effective communication with colleagues.

    • Regularly inspect your workspace for potential hazards before beginning work at height.
    • Confirm that all equipment is in good working order and meets industry standards.
    • Preserve three points of contact whenever possible when climbing on ladders or scaffolding.

    By adhering to these best practices, you can significantly reduce the risk of accidents and ensure a safe working environment at height.
